About this House

Character, Condition and Location all wrapped into one lovely package! Currently used as two separate living areas, this often admired home is on an amazing elevated lot. This is a perfect opportunity for a multi-generational family, investment property or simply used as an expansive single family. This stately home has been meticulously maintained with many updates. Close to Readings vibrant downtown, Commuter Rail and Reading's award winning library. Convenient to the Birch Meadow complex where you will find the Birch Meadow Elementary School, Coolidge Middle School, Reading Memorial High School and the Burbank YMCA. The large yard offers lots of opportunity for outdoor enjoyment with a separate fenced-in dog area and a newly paved driveway. Both units have been Certified Deleaded (see attached). Each unit has separately metered gas and electric. Truly a great and solid home offering flexible living options.
856 Main St, Reading, MA 01867 is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 2,191 sqft single-family home built in 1860. It last sold for the $799,950 asking price on Jun 24, 2026. It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$796,100, with a rent estimate of $3,884/month.
